Exploring the Masterpiece: Family Group by Rembrandt

Historical Context of Family Group: A Glimpse into 17th Century Dutch Life

The Role of Family in Dutch Society During Rembrandt's Era

In the 17th century, family was the cornerstone of Dutch society. The period, known as the Dutch Golden Age, saw a rise in wealth and cultural achievements. Families often commissioned portraits to showcase their status and unity. Rembrandt's "Family Group" captures this essence, reflecting the importance of familial ties in a time of prosperity and social change.

Artistic Influences: How the Dutch Golden Age Shaped Rembrandt's Work

Rembrandt van Rijn, a master of light and shadow, thrived during the Dutch Golden Age. This era was marked by advancements in trade, science, and the arts. Artists drew inspiration from everyday life, and Rembrandt's work often depicted intimate family scenes. "Family Group" exemplifies this trend, showcasing the warmth and complexity of familial relationships.

Artistic Techniques: Unveiling Rembrandt's Signature Style in Family Group

Chiaroscuro: The Play of Light and Shadow in Family Group

Rembrandt's use of chiaroscuro is evident in "Family Group." This technique creates a dramatic contrast between light and dark, enhancing the emotional depth of the painting. The soft illumination highlights the figures, drawing the viewer's eye to their expressions and interactions. This mastery of light not only adds dimension but also evokes a sense of intimacy.

Brushwork and Texture: Analyzing Rembrandt's Unique Approach

The brushwork in "Family Group" is both meticulous and expressive. Rembrandt employed a technique known as impasto, where paint is laid on the canvas thickly. This method adds texture and vibrancy to the figures, making them appear almost lifelike. The rich, tactile quality of the painting invites viewers to engage with the artwork on a deeper level.
